Heat stress is a significant concern in various industries, including construction, agriculture, manufacturing, and outdoor work. The Safety in Hot Environments course explores the various heat-related illnesses that can arise from prolonged exposure to high temperatures, such as heat exhaustion and heat stroke. By understanding the symptoms and consequences of these conditions, participants will be better equipped to identify and respond to signs of heat stress in themselves and others.
One of the primary focuses of this course is on effective risk assessment and management. Participants will learn how to assess their specific work environments for heat-related hazards. This involves identifying factors such as environmental temperature, humidity levels, and work intensity that can contribute to heat stress. By recognizing these risks, you can implement targeted prevention measures that align with your unique working conditions.
The Safety in Hot Environments course also emphasizes the importance of hydration and acclimatization. Participants will explore strategies for maintaining proper hydration levels, including guidelines on fluid intake and recognizing signs of dehydration. Additionally, the course addresses the acclimatization process, helping participants understand how to prepare their bodies for working in hot conditions gradually. This is essential in minimizing the risks associated with sudden exposure to high temperatures.
Furthermore, the course covers the role of personal protective equipment (PPE) in maintaining safety in hot environments. Participants will gain insights into selecting and using appropriate PPE to enhance comfort and safety while working in heat. Understanding how to balance protection with the need for heat dissipation is vital in creating a safer work environment.
